亲子之家网—你身边的文案专家

亲子之家网—你身边的文案专家

hpc系统是什么

59

高性能计算(HPC)是一种利用超级计算机或高性能计算集群解决复杂计算问题的技术。其核心特点是通过并行处理和分布式计算能力,突破传统计算资源的限制。以下是HPC系统的综合介绍:

一、基本定义与架构

定义

HPC系统通过多台高性能计算机(如服务器、GPU、FPGA等)组成大规模集群,协同完成计算密集型任务。典型系统包含数百至数千台节点,具备高速网络、大内存和专用加速器。

架构组成

- 硬件层:

包括服务器、存储设备(如RAID阵列)、高速网络设备(如InfiniBand、Myrinet)及专用加速器(如GPU、MIC)。

- 软件层:涵盖操作系统(如Linux)、集群管理软件(如SLURM、SGE)、任务调度器(如Kubernetes)及可视化工具。

二、核心特点

并行与分布式处理

通过任务分解与多节点协同,HPC可将大任务拆分为小任务并行执行,显著提升计算效率。例如,科学模拟可将时间维度压缩至传统计算机的万分之一。

高扩展性

支持动态扩展,可根据需求增加节点或升级硬件,适应不同规模计算需求。例如,华为云HPC-S²提供一键式扩容功能。

高可靠性与容错性

采用冗余设计(如多节点备份、数据镜像)和故障检测机制,确保系统在部分节点故障时仍能正常运行。

三、应用领域

科学研究

- 气候建模、分子动力学、蛋白质折叠等复杂模拟。

- 生物制药中的药物发现与基因测序。

工程与工业

- 航空航天领域的流体力学分析、CAD/CAE仿真。

- 制造业中的工艺优化与质量检测。

人工智能与机器学习

结合GPU加速,HPC在深度学习、数据挖掘等AI任务中表现突出。

四、性能评估指标

FLOPS:

每秒浮点运算次数,是衡量计算能力的关键指标。

带宽与延迟:高速网络传输能力直接影响并行效率。

五、发展趋势

云计算与边缘计算融合:

降低HPC的初始投入成本,同时实现更灵活的资源分配。

AI增强:

通过AI优化任务调度与资源管理,提升整体性能。

HPC系统凭借其强大的计算能力,已成为现代科学研究与工业应用中不可或缺的工具,持续推动各领域的技术创新与突破。